**Onboarding: GPU Memory Profiling with Tracegrid**

New team members should install the Tracegrid profiler before running any training jobs on the Halverson cluster. Tracegrid captures allocation timelines, fragmentation stats, and peak-usage snapshots per kernel. Start with the quickstart playbook in the tooling wiki, and always profile on a staging node first. Access requests and profiler bugs both go through the tooling team at the address below.

alerts address for kafof-bagag: kasael@olvarqdyn.corp

# Guest Wi-Fi Desk — Reception

The guest Wi-Fi desk at the Orrinvale lobby handles all visitor network requests. Reception checks photo ID, confirms the host employee, and issues a day voucher. Vouchers expire at 18:00. No vouchers for unaccompanied visitors. The voucher printer lives in the cabinet behind the desk; the cabinet keypad code is below.

badge for hahaf-yahig: bdg-IGAAD-4

// CANARY_GATE_THRESHOLD: max error-rate delta (canary vs. baseline) before
// auto-rollback fires on the Quillbase deploy pipeline. Do not raise this
// without sign-off from the Relvane platform leads. Gate evaluates over a
// 10-minute window; shorter windows caused flapping during the Orvik Falls
// incident. If the gate trips, check the rollout dashboard first, then the
// canary pod logs. The build token for the current gated release follows.

pipeline stamp: htk21_cc68b8e00e3cb5ca75ae8